Hide embedded objects contained in row that is filtered out
When using the Data Autofilter a row becomes hidden but if it contained an
embedded object it show in the next row that appears - bad. how can embedded objects be hidden along with the row they are embedded in? |

select the object(s) and use Format/Selected Object (or format autoshape...),
then on the properties tab, select Move & Size with cells.
